Section Info: Arnold Senior Center | Pilates | No class November 3 and 27 | Looking to strengthen your entire core? This classical Mat Pilates class targets your abdominal, back, and hip muscles while improving joint mobility and stability. Youll also enhance posture and flexibility. Jeanine may incorporate 1lb hand weights for chest and upper back exercises. Pilates are suitable for most students, though you should be able to get down to the floor and back up, as well as roll over for mat work. This is an intermediate-level class, but beginners with some exercise experiences are welcome.
